Unearthing Histories: Exploring Cemeteries with Find a Grave

Delving through the annals of time often involves exploring quiet corners where stories rest. Cemeteries, while frequently perceived as somber places, are actually archives of rich narratives waiting to be unveiled. Find a Grave, an online monument, offers a unique avenue to begin a journey through click here these ancient resting places.

With Find a Grave's vast database, you can search millions of gravesites worldwide. Each entry provides facts about the departed, including names, dates, photographs, and even stories.

Such moving insights can reveal on individual lives that in other cases remain lost. Perhaps you are a history buff, Find a Grave provides a fascinating perspective into the past of those who came before us.

Connecting Generations: Tracing Family History through Gravesites

Unearthing the past uncovers family secrets and connections that sometimes remain hidden. Visiting historic gravesites can offer a tangible link to generations gone by, allowing us to engage with their experiences.

A cemetery stroll becomes a journey through time as we study headstones and epitaphs, deciphering the information they hold. Names, dates, and sometimes touching inscriptions paint a picture of historical figures.

Ancestors buried in close proximity may reveal familial relationships, while shared motifs on headstones can suggest common traditions. The act of tracing these links builds our sense of belonging and enhances our understanding of the legacy that influences who we are today.
